In this role, you will be responsible for generating new business opportunities in the field and in the office. You’ll focus primarily on selling our staffing services to mid to large-size Manufacturing, Warehouse, Distribution, and Logistics companies. You'll spend part of your day out in the field, building new relationships and cultivating existing client relationships and the remainder of your day is spent in office responding to emails, inputting sales data, telemarketing calls, follow up (with Sales and Recruiting Teams) and preparing yourself for the next day.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
· Participate in daily meetings with Sales Manager and Sales Team.
· Meet/exceed daily, weekly and monthly objectives. (Drops, Cold Calls, Telemarketing, Appointment setting, closed contracts)
· Scheduling client appointments through phone calls, in-person visits and other resources.
· Territory canvassing based off Managers instruction.
· Having promotional items ready to take for field drops daily.
· Use CRM to organize prospects and clients in the Sales Pipeline.
· Daily documentation and data entry on field drops and potential new client’s information.
· Daily documentation of KPIs.
· Daily correspondence to potential prospects from field drops.
· Request any necessary documents that correspond with client.
· Prepare Proposal documents for New Clients based off Sales Manager instruction.
· Consistent follow through with pending Proposals.
· Monitoring all new Clients to ensure the proper level of customer service is being received.
· Weekly check-in with Branch Managers on all open orders.
· Branch introduction for new clients.
· Miscellaneous tasks per Sales Manager.
· Finalization of client screens. Docs, contacts, markups, WC code, COI, overview etc.
